## Onboarding: Garage Feed Integrations

The Stallport occupancy feed publishes garage fill levels every 30 seconds. External plugins consume the feed over the push gateway and must validate every message envelope — unsigned or stale envelopes get dropped silently, which is the most common integration bug. Test against the sandbox garage in Ferndale Row first. Envelope validation requires the current feed signing key, which is provided below.

release key, hawef-kafof: bky19_eDRBzZYWWpJLrQmoGuq

Finance Review Summary — Marketing Budget

Quick recap for the board: Pellmont Outfitters is trimming marketing spend by roughly a fifth next year, mostly from the Grayling campaign line. Digital channels stay funded; print and events take the hit. Savings redirect to product work. The confidential reasoning sits just below.

board note of yaduf-bagag: Wenwynox Holdings plans to lower the Oliys list price by 26 percent in September.

**Q: Why does the Gildhall seat-map renderer show stale availability after a release?**

The renderer caches the venue layout for the Pemberly Playhouse for 15 minutes. A release does not flush this cache automatically; you must trigger the invalidation job from the admin console as part of the rollout checklist. If seats still appear stale after invalidation, capture the layout version shown in the footer and contact the renderer team at the address below.

escalation mailbox, kagef-kawef: frador_zorix@tolvaqlabs.internal